🇩🇰 Denmark begins automatically deporting migrants who commit violent crimes. Denmark has enacted a major legal reform to automatically deport foreign nationals who commit violent or serious crimes. Under the policy implemented by Prime Minister Mette Frederiksen’s government, the country has removed standard judicial safety nets to ensure faster expulsions. This applies to any non-Danish citizen sentenced to at least one year of unconditional imprisonment. The new policy also removes the need for discretionary reviews that previously allowed judges to block deportations. The mandate applies regardless of how long the migrant has lived in Denmark or their local family ties. Migrants who resist deportation will be fitted with GPS ankle monitors under the supervision of a dedicated deportation czar. This new policy is meant to solve the issue where roughly 30% of deportation attempts for convicted criminals failed due to human rights appeals.
